It was an old CT90, probably beyond help. Sat with sparkplug removed and ingested lots of desert sand. Likely still laying in the guys back yard. I got the Black Bomber and one of the Benlys running. All went to new owners over the years. Wish I would have kept them.
Black bomber: Unbelievably the tires still held air after sitting nearly 30 years. You can see the "dirt level" on the tires. Thing had settled 3-4 inches into the ground. The plastic tank badges crumbled to dust when I touched them. A result of the extreme desert heat for 30 years. Bike fired right up with a new battery / gas and some fresh oil. Fuel had been drained. I was extremely stupid to sell it, but back then I bought and sold dozens of old bikes for a small turn over profit. ![]()
